I've decided to retire this Announcement forum in favor of a blog. The rest of the Community Forums will continue to function as they always have, but I believe that a blog is a better place for company related things.
I did manage to code up a nice little phpbb to wordpress importer, so the entire history of announcements and posts has been duplicated into the blog, complete with comments. For those of you tracking the Announcements Forum via RSS, please update your feed to the URL below:
http://blog.linode.com/feed/ <-- Entries RSS
http://blog.linode.com/comments/feed/ <-- Comments RSS
This will be the last post to the Announcements Forum. So, you should go hit the blog right now, because you never know -- there may actually be something new you should know about. Seriously. Go click on the blog.
